Job Summary

As a key member of the Proven Winners North America team, the Project Manager/Agile Coach will join our high performing team of IT professionals. The role involves hands-on coaching, mentoring, and guiding - IT leaders, and stakeholders toward Agile maturity. This role will be expected to coach with a strong emphasis on adopting Agile methodologies, fostering collaboration, continuous improvement, and alignment with organizational goals. This role is pivotal in driving Agile practices while ensuring alignment with the broader transformation strategy.

Essential Functions

  1. Support and provide coaching to large-scale Agile Product transformation initiatives, aligning with the organization’s strategic objectives and delivering measurable outcomes.
  2. Collaborate with company leadership to create and execute a tailored Agile transformation coaching roadmap.
  3. Coach teams, Product Owners, and other stakeholders on Agile frameworks (e.g., Scrum, Kanban, SAFe) to foster Agile maturity
  4. Partner with product teams to adopt Agile and product-focused practices, enhancing delivery and business value.
  5. Act as a trusted advisor to teams and leadership, reinforcing Agile principles and practices
  6. Design and deliver interactive workshops, training sessions, and hands-on labs to upskill teams and leaders on Agile principles, tools, and practices.
  7. Promote a culture of learning and adaptation by embedding effective retrospectives and metrics-driven decision-making. Analyze team performance data to identify areas for improvement and recommend & implement actionable strategies.
  8. Work closely with cross-functional teams to identify challenges in Agile adoption and provide tailored coaching support. Facilitate alignment and collaboration among teams and stakeholders to ensure a smooth Agile transformation journey.
  9. Standardize Agile practices and workflows across teams. Leverage Monday to enhance Agile process optimization, workflow streamlining and optimize reporting. Standardize and monitor metrics for team health, velocity, and overall transformation progress.

Required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ities

  • Expertise in Agile frameworks such as Scrum, Kanban, and SAFe,
  • Strong systems thinking and ability to navigate complex organizational structures.
  • Exceptional communication, facilitation, and conflict-resolution skills. Proven ability to inspire and motivate teams.

Education and Experience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Engineering, a related field or equivalent experience.
  • Minimum 5 years of Project Management Experience.
  • At least 2 years in Agile coaching roles.
  • Certifications: Certified Agile Coach (ICP-ACC, ICP-ATF), or Certified Scrum Professional (CSP), or SAFe Program Consultant (SPC), or equivalent credentials.
